Concepts behind this area
Computer Vision
Computer vision is the branch of artificial intelligence that turns images and video into structured answers: what is in the frame, where it sits, which pixels belong to it, and where it moves next.
Agentic AI
Agentic AI is software that wraps a language model in a loop where it can request actions from real tools, read what each action returns, and choose the next move until the job is finished or a rule stops it.
MLOps
MLOps is the engineering practice of keeping a trained model useful in production: recording what produced it, serving it, watching for the day its answers stop matching the world, and retraining or reverting before anyone downstream is harmed by the gap.
SQL
SQL is the declarative language for asking questions of relational databases: you state which rows and columns you want and how tables relate, and the database engine works out how to retrieve them.
Data Analysis
Data analysis is the practice of interrogating data to answer a specific question, and of establishing how much weight the answer can bear.
Data Wrangling
Data wrangling is the work of repairing and reshaping real records, and of deciding what their gaps and inconsistencies mean, until a table can be trusted with the question being asked of it.
